What You’ll Be Doing

Fearless is seeking a Value Stream Architect (VSA) to join our dynamic and diverse team of 250+ employees. In this pivotal role, you will support the United States Air Force’s defensive cyber warfare operations by designing, analyzing, and optimizing value streams—defined as the end-to-end flow of activities across processes, system interfaces, and requirements that deliver value to the mission. As our inaugural VSA, you will be instrumental in shaping our value stream management approach, driving continuous improvement, and fostering collaboration across the organization. You will also serve as a bridge builder between business and IT, mentoring and guiding teams toward operational excellence.

This role is critical to driving significant organizational change, ensuring that Fearless remains at the forefront of defensive cyber warfare operations. The VSA will play a key role in translating high-level goals into actionable plans that align with our mission-critical objectives and will be deeply aligned with Team Topologies principles to optimize team structures and value delivery.

Strategic Leadership and Flow Optimization

  • Organizational Design and Team Topologies Implementation: Reevaluate and restructure organizational and technology team structures using the principles of Team Topologies. Your focus will be on creating team structures optimized for fast flow, minimizing dependencies, and aligning communication paths with architectural constraints.
  • Continuous Delivery (CD) Models: Lead initiatives to achieve Continuous Delivery by eliminating bottlenecks and delivering stable, rapidly evolving solutions. Mentor teams in CD practices and Team Topologies concepts, fostering an environment where value is consistently delivered efficiently and without unnecessary friction.
  • Cyber Mission Architecture: Collaborate with subject matter experts to structure and refine value streams that directly enhance mission-critical operations. Your role involves facilitating the integration of strategic objectives into these value streams, ensuring they contribute to the overall effectiveness of cyber defense efforts.

Consultation and Technical Expertise

  • Cyber Warfare Platform Optimization: Collaborate with technical teams to support the optimization of cyber warfare platforms, ensuring they are aligned with value stream management principles. Focus on advising organizational changes and process improvements that enhance platform performance, resilience, and enable fast, autonomous operations.
  • Flow Framework and Team Topologies Leadership: Act as the principal Flow Advisor within Fearless, leveraging the Flow Framework and Team Topologies to drive enterprise-level optimization across stream-aligned teams. Contribute to thought leadership in value stream management, promoting the adoption of these best practices across the organization.
  • Enterprise Systems Architecture: Apply your experience with enterprise systems architecture frameworks such as DoDAF, TOGAF, or similar, ensuring that the technical solutions you develop are robust, scalable, and aligned with both mission objectives and organizational goals.

Collaboration and Stakeholder Engagement

  • Stakeholder Relationships: Represent Fearless at a local level, building and maintaining strong relationships with the USAF and other key customers. Ensure that technical strategies are aligned with broader mission objectives and foster collaboration across teams.
  • Implementation of Organizational Changes: Collaborate with Fearless counterparts to implement organizational changes throughout the project, ensuring alignment with strategic goals and contributing to continuous improvement, with a specific focus on adopting and scaling Team Topologies practices.
  • Systems Engineering Integration: Apply systems engineering principles to inform and enhance stakeholder engagements, ensuring that technical solutions are not only aligned with strategic goals but also grounded in sound engineering practices.

Functional Role and Continuous Improvement

  • Value Stream Analysis and Mapping: Lead the analysis and mapping of current value streams, identifying bottlenecks, inefficiencies, and opportunities for improvement.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define future-state value stream architectures that align with strategic objectives and Team Topologies.
  • Optimization and Automation: Develop and implement strategies to optimize value streams, including process redesign, automation, and necessary organizational changes. Promote a culture of continuous improvement, encouraging collaboration and knowledge sharing, and ensuring alignment with Team Topologies principles.
  • KPI Development: Design and implement key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the effectiveness of value stream improvements and track progress. Use these metrics to drive decision-making and prioritize investments for systemic improvement across value streams.
  • Platform and Tooling Influence: Influence enterprise-level decisions regarding platforms and tools, continuously guiding teams toward improving CI/CD and mission capability delivery, aligned with Team Topologies.

What We Do

We're a full-stack digital services firm in Baltimore, Maryland with a mission to create software with a soul - tools that empower communities and make a difference. Fearless delivers sleek, modern, and user-friendly software designed to push the boundaries of possibility, to create a world where good software powers the things that matter.

Our clients are changemakers who want to use technology to make the world a better place. They know that digital transformation will improve services for all and we're here to help support their passion for better.

Fearless has partnered with the Government to successfully launch multiple projects which include:

-SBA.gov: We run the digital face and all infrastructure that powers SBA.gov.
-SBA HUBZone Modernization: We are the firm that did the modernization of SBA's HUBZone technology.
-Login.gov: Fearless currently is the prime contractor supporting the development of Login.gov the central identity provider into government services.
-Search.gov: A platform that supports nearly 2,000 search boxes on Federal websites, free of charge. It provides both critical searching capabilities to these sites and key information on trends, queries, and results for administrative users.
-Challenge.gov: Furthers the mission of “delivering value and savings in real estate, acquisition, technology, and other mission-support services across government.”
-US Air Force (BESPIN): A center of excellence in digital, mobile, data, and technology. BESPIN collaborates with divisions throughout BES to help them with their own transformations, working with them to build teams, platforms, standards, and digital services.
